The Role of Neuropsychologists in Medico-Legal Occupational Health Assessments
When cognitive or psychological factors affect an employee’s ability to work safely and effectively, determining fitness for work becomes a complex clinical and legal matter. Whether following brain injury, neurological diagnosis, or psychological trauma, questions about capacity, reasonable adjustments, and return-to-work planning require specialist expertise.
